How to configure E-mail settings in Elastix 5

Elastix is an Open source software for your server for PBX Unified communications solutions. It is one of the best tools availble for Asterisk-based PBXs into a single web based user interface for configuration and management. In this tutorial, we are going to see the configuration of email settings in Elastix 5 server.

Configuration Procedure

To start the configuration procedure, click settings option in the left side panel and then select E-mail option.

First configure the mail server option by entering the mail server, destination address, the user' s email address and password.

Next configure the notifications option. You can enter one or more e-mail addresses that can be separated by commas.

Now enable or disable events for e-mail notification in the list of events.

After configuring the events, select the e-mail templates to edit from the drop down list.

Now the email template is selected, Select ok to finish the email configuration.
